How Much Does It Cost to Advertise an RV Business on Google?

While it’s free to create a business listing on Google, actually ensuring your business is seen (without someone typing in your exact business name into the search bar) is another story. How do you ensure your business pops up when someone simply searches for relevant RV services in your area? This is where Google Ads come in.

Google Ads appear on a Google search page when someone searches a particular keyword that you’ve bid on. (This means you’ll need to know the best, most effective keywords to bid on, before doing so.) Just like any auction system, ad users bid on those keywords. Then, the winner at any given time will have their ad displayed when the appropriate keywords are searched. If someone clicks on your ad, then you’ll pay a fee.

Do note that this is dumbing Google Ads down quite a lot. Other things play into whether or not Google promotes your ads. Beyond just how much you pay, the quality of your ad also matters. On average, though, the cost per click on your ad is about $1–$2.

How Much Does It Cost to Advertise an RV Business on Facebook?

Similar to Google, Facebook uses a bidding process for its advertisers. Automated bidding strategies help you get the best chances of reaching your intended audiences for the best price. Factors that influence how much you’ll need to pay for your ad to appear, though, include how niche your audience is, how competitive your industry is, when you want to advertise, your location and what kind of ad you’re running (such as an image ad vs. a video ad).

In general, you can expect your cost per click to be less than $1. You can also choose to pay for ad “impressions” rather than “clicks,” so a fee for every time someone sees your ad.

How Much Does It Cost to Advertise an RV Business on RV Life?

The story is much the same at RV Life.

RV Life offers a range of advertising opportunities, including banner ads, podcast advertising and YouTube and forum sponsorships. The only pricing RV Life provides easily, online, though, is for its sponsored content posts: a whopping $2,000 per article.
